[理工] 107中央計組對答案

作者: jojoboy0115 (jojo)   2019-01-05 21:44:13
11.BCE
12.CD
13.AC
14.B
15.E
16.C
17.E
18.E
19.A
20.C
其中13、15、16、19、20不確定
大家可以討論一下~
作者: o5739201 (車貸學貸付二貸)   2019-01-06 16:40:00
想問18跟20怎麼算的18我是算A1+0.1*5+0.02*10+0.005*200=2.720沒頭緒14題選B是為什麼 ?管線不是因爲指令重疊才加速的嗎 為什麼會是parallel(平行)?15題我認為是EC的話我認爲動態分支預測 是由BHT預測的 不是compilerD的話 靜態預測是什麼都不做 等發生了再沖掉指令 應該是不會超越動態分支預測吧?
作者: godskull1535 (骷骷)   2019-01-06 19:23:00
樓上 想請問為什麼是0.005*200而不是0.005*100 L3的miis penalty不是100嗎
作者: jojoboy0115 (jojo)   2019-01-06 20:52:00
18題同樓上所說,penalty 用100算出來會是2.220題我先算平均stall的時間1.2*4G*1/2G=2.4s然後再算正常4G個指令要多久(4-1+4G)*(1/2G)=2s加起來4.4s14題我想起課本上洗衣服步驟的圖每一個cycle,洗衣機跟烘衣機(stages)都有在使用所以產出才變多15題我去查了課本,應該修改為E才對~謝謝指證!
作者: o5739201 (車貸學貸付二貸)   2019-01-06 21:25:00
是0.005*100沒錯 我眼殘14題 這樣好像算是某種程度上的平行齁 不過課本是寫overlay的樣子

Links booklink

Contact Us: admin [ a t ] ucptt.com